Is there are placeholder for the absolute path of the sitemap (similar like {1} is a placeholder for the
first wildcard)?


If not I think that would be a really usefull feature. Shouldn't be to hard to implement, too...

What I want to do is to pass a path to a file as a XSLT parameter, but I want to avoid
hardcoding the absolute path, because then this would have to changed when the
app gets deployed to another server.


What I have in mind is something like:

<map:transform src="joinWithIndex.xsl>
<map:parameter name="collectionDir" value="{sitemap.path}/data/collection20}"/>
</map:transform>


data/collection20 would be a relative path from the dir where the sitemap is located and
{sitemap.path} should be replaced by the absolute path before passing the param to the
stylesheet.
